What Makes an Appointment Setter Mentorship Program Different from Regular Training

Traditional training often focuses on scripts, generic lessons, or pre-recorded videos that don’t adapt to your personal strengths and weaknesses. An appointment setter mentorship program, however, bridges the gap between theory and real-world execution. It’s not just about learning what to say—it’s about learning how to say it, when to pause, and how to read the tone of a potential client.

What sets mentorship apart is the interactive learning environment. You receive direct feedback on your calls, refine your communication techniques, and develop a mindset of professionalism and persistence. Unlike basic training modules, mentorship programs emphasize active practice through real conversations, role-playing sessions, and accountability check-ins. These one-on-one or group mentoring formats also foster community learning, where mentees exchange tips, share progress, and motivate one another. Over time, this hands-on guidance translates into faster results, stronger performance, and sustainable career growth.

Inside a High-Quality Appointment Setter Mentorship Experience

A great mentorship experience is structured yet flexible enough to adapt to your learning pace. When you join an appointment setter mentorship program, your journey often begins with a personal assessment to identify your current skill level and goals. From there, your mentor customizes a development plan that focuses on improving your weak spots while amplifying your strengths.

Participants can expect a mix of live coaching calls, interactive workshops, and recorded reviews of real conversations. These sessions often include practical lessons on lead qualification, objection handling, and professional communication. Mentors also provide weekly or bi-weekly progress reports to track your improvement over time. Additionally, many mentorship programs include access to an online community or peer group for continued learning and motivation.

Another defining feature of high-quality mentorship is the emphasis on real-world scenarios. You’ll learn how to manage conversations with different personality types, align your approach with the company’s brand voice, and set appointments that actually lead to conversions. This structured and supportive environment ensures that you’re not just learning to set meetings—you’re learning to create value in every interaction.

How to Choose the Right Appointment Setter Mentorship Program

With so many programs available, selecting the right one requires careful evaluation. The best mentorship programs are led by professionals who have real experience in appointment setting, not just theoretical knowledge. Research your potential mentor’s background to ensure they’ve worked successfully in the industry and can offer practical insights.

When assessing your options, consider these factors:

  • Mentor’s experience and proven track record
  • Program structure: live mentorship vs. self-paced lessons
  • Availability of ongoing support and feedback sessions
  • Certification or recognition opportunities after completion
  • Cost, accessibility, and compatibility with your schedule

You should also look for programs that offer community access or peer accountability systems. These features help sustain motivation and allow you to learn from others at different stages of their journey. Choosing a program that fits your goals and lifestyle ensures that your investment pays off both personally and professionally.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What does an appointment setter mentorship program typically include?
Most programs include live coaching sessions, feedback on recorded calls, and access to practical tools like scripts, templates, and productivity systems. Many also provide group learning opportunities for shared insights and accountability.

How long does it take to see results from mentorship?
Results can vary depending on experience and effort, but many participants notice improvements in communication and appointment-setting performance within four to eight weeks of consistent practice.

Do I need prior experience in sales to join?
Not necessarily. Many mentorship programs are designed for beginners and will teach you everything from the basics of sales psychology to advanced closing techniques.

Can mentorship programs help with remote or freelance appointment setting careers?
Yes. These programs are particularly valuable for remote professionals since they help you build confidence, structure, and credibility while working independently.

What makes mentorship better than learning from free resources online?
While free resources can provide information, mentorship offers accountability, personalized feedback, and real-time problem-solving. This structured guidance leads to faster and more sustainable results.
